1

adj

Meaning 1

Created in a deliberate, rather than natural or spontaneous, way.

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ract

Examples

  • contrived joke
  • contrived answer
  • contrived speech
  • contrived solution

2

adj

Meaning 2

Unnatural, forced; artificial, or unrealistic.

4

adjective satellite

Meaning 4

artificially formal

Definition source: Princeton WordNet 3.0

Examples

  • that artificial humility that her husband hated
  • contrived coyness
  • a stilted letter of acknowledgment
  • when people try to correct their speech they develop a stilted pronunciation

Meaning relationships

Synonyms: artificial, hokey, stilted

5

adjective satellite

Meaning 5

showing effects of planning or manipulation

Definition source: Princeton WordNet 3.0

Examples

  • a novel with a contrived ending
